The grape starts its annual growth cycle in the spring with bud break. In the Northern Hemisphere, this … Nettet3. jun. 2024 · How much water do grapes need per day? Generally, a fully trellised mature vine on a hot day in the Central Valley requires about 8 to 10 gallons (30.3 to 37.9 l) of water per day. Vines that are less vigorous or untrel¬lised require 6 to 8 gallons (22.7 to 30.3 l) of water per vine per day. green plains locations

Watering young vines saturates the root zone, so saturate the root … Nettet6. nov. 2024 · Young grapes require about 1/2 to 1 inch of water per week, depending on rainfall, for the first two years during the growing season. When watering young vines, saturate the root zone. Apply 5 gallons of water over a 3 x 3 foot area for 1 inch of water. Should I water my grapes everyday?… Read More »How Much Water Do Grapes …
